Mantle of Flame 04/21/2004 11:46 AM CDT
Someone tries to steal from you... They either get a message about not being able to dart their hands in the flames without getting burned, so they back off.

Or if they fail a (i'd guess stupidity check) they get cuts and bruises on whatever hand they went, a vitality hit, and you see them yelp in agony.




Now.... My question is thus.... Knowing that, can anyone tell me why exactly following the mage removes MOF from the equation?

Yes, if someone's in your group (say, a thief with a bazillion ranks in stalking who you have no friggin' prayer of seeing), they zip right past the mantle as if it doesn't even exist.


This is a real burning question (pun fully intended)
